Ivan Horbachevsky, born in 1854, was among the pioneers of Czech biochemistry, developing foundational research and mentoring future scientists with clarity and generosity. His work connected the laboratory to the wider world, displaying a commitment to understanding life through chemical study.
He died in 1942 and was interred at the Cemetery in Šárka, where his legacy endures in the laboratories and lecture halls that continue to follow the path he helped forge.
